Tania Prill

from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Tania Prill (* 1969 in Hamburg ) is a German graphic designer who lives and works in Zurich . She was married to Hans-Rudolf Lutz until his death .

Professional background

In 1995 she graduated as a visual designer from the Zurich University of Art and Design . In 1996 she received her diploma in the field of visual communication at the University of the Arts in Bremen .

Tania Prill has headed the Zurich-based studio Prill & Vieceli in collaboration with Alberto Vieceli since 2001 and is a member of the Alliance Graphique Internationale . Since 1997 she has been teaching at universities in Lucerne, Bern and Zurich. From 2004 to 2006 she was visiting professor and substitute professor, from 2006 to 2010 professor for communication design at the Karlsruhe University of Design . Since 2010 she has been Professor of Typography at the University of the Arts Bremen .

Awards

Tania Prill has received several design awards for her work, especially in the field of book design.

  • Most Beautiful Swiss Books, Federal Office for Culture, Switzerland , 2002
  • 100 Best Posters, Germany, Austria, Switzerland , 2003
  • Cultural graphics from Zurich, Schwäbisch Gmünd, Germany , 2004
  • Most Beautiful Swiss Books, Federal Office for Culture, Switzerland , 2004
  • 100 Best Posters, Germany, Austria, Switzerland , 2005
  • Most Beautiful Swiss Books, Federal Office for Culture, Switzerland , 2005
  • Jan Tschichold Prize , Federal Office for Culture, Switzerland , 2006
  • Most Beautiful Swiss Books, "Book of the Jury", Federal Office for Culture, Switzerland , 2006
  • Spielwitz und Klarheit, Architecture, Graphic Design and Design in Switzerland 1950 - 2006, Berne , 2006
  • Achievement Award, School of Art and Design Zurich , 2006
  • Federal grant for design, Federal Office for Culture, Switzerland , 2007
  • red dot award : communication design , 2007
